The Eiffel Tower was originally built as the entrance gate for the 1889 World Fair. It was named after the engineer, Gustave Eiffel.
He had a permit for the tower to stand for 20 years. Then it was to be dismantled in 1909. The City of Paris had planned to tear it down, but as the tower proved valuable for communication purposes, it was allowed to remain after the expiry of the permit.
In the opening weeks of the First World War the powerful radio transmitters using the tower were used to jam German communications, seriously hindering their advance on Paris and contributing to the Allied victory at the First Battle of the Marne.
